Output 8189826d9a77ab0f2a65321e2d3acff873422ca661a02a976d07f7b786d71d41:23

value
17677057
script pubkey
OP_0 OP_PUSHBYTES_20 fe59a9134c0bb403fc67152dc5b2a8824f6a73a3
address
bc1qlev6jy6vpw6q8lr8z5kutv4gsf8k5uar3073ay
transaction
8189826d9a77ab0f2a65321e2d3acff873422ca661a02a976d07f7b786d71d41
spent
true